Output 136645fa2e8069c9dfaabdeab7ba583c34c430cfb69d7cba02399692e7e26a87:3

value
523032
script pubkey
OP_0 OP_PUSHBYTES_20 c37698cf9e90f7ee4cf743cb19a49cb551804e06
address
bc1qcdmf3nu7jrm7un8hg093nfyuk4gcqnsx28sqap
transaction
136645fa2e8069c9dfaabdeab7ba583c34c430cfb69d7cba02399692e7e26a87
confirmations
40683
spent
true